What’s a Gold IRA Anyway?
A Gold IRA is a type of retirement account that lets you invest in physical gold and other precious metals. Unlike regular IRAs, which usually hold stocks or bonds, Gold IRAs use gold bars, coins, or even silver and platinum. It’s a way to diversify your retirement savings.

What to Look For in Reviews
-
Transparency: Good reviews show both pros and cons. Maybe someone loves the stability gold brings but hates the fees associated with storage. The balance is key.
-
Experience Over Hype: Reviews from folks who have had their Gold IRAs for a few years offer valuable insights. They know the ins and outs, like how their investments have performed or what they wish they’d known before diving in.
-
Customer Service Stories: How a company treats its clients can make or break your experience. Is there a review that mentions how quickly the team addressed concerns? Personal touches in customer service matter.
-
Expert Commentary: Some reviews include insights from financial advisors. These can give a more grounded perspective, which you may not find in typical marketing material.
